Intent-matched directory blurbs by query type

Write different directory descriptions for different search intents instead of pasting one generic blurb everywhere.

Why this can grow a startup

A directory page is usually standing in for a search result. Someone comparing alternatives wants different language from someone browsing an industry category page. When the copy matches the query type, the listing reads less like recycled launch text and more like the answer to the job that brought the visitor there.

Company example

In a Reddit post about analyzing 100-plus SaaS directories, the founder said they wrote multiple description variants around intents like alternative to X, use case Y, and industry Z instead of repeating one stock paragraph.
